1. Conduct In-Depth Market Research and Precise Audience Segmentation

Understanding the household items market landscape and detailed buyer personas is foundational to campaign success.

Define Core Customer Segments

  • Millennials and young professionals: Value convenience, affordability, stylish designs.
  • Families with children: Focus on durability, safety, and value.
  • Eco-conscious shoppers: Seek sustainable, non-toxic, and environmentally friendly products.
  • Older adults and retirees: Prioritize comfort and ease of use.

Leverage tools like Google Analytics, Facebook Audience Insights, and interactive survey platforms such as Zigpoll to gather demographic, psychographic, and behavioral data crucial for building rich buyer personas. This data ensures your messaging aligns precisely with each segment’s preferences.

Conduct Competitor Analysis

Utilize competitive analysis tools like SEMrush or Ahrefs to evaluate keywords, backlink profiles, and paid strategies of top household items brands. Identify gaps and opportunities for your client to differentiate in product features, pricing, and messaging.


2. Optimize the E-commerce Website for Seamless User Experience and Conversions

The website acts as the primary conversion engine; optimizing it is vital.

Enhance Site Performance

  • Accelerate site speed: Compress images, use Content Delivery Networks (CDNs), and implement lazy loading.
  • Mobile-first design: Ensure intuitive navigation and checkout experiences on smartphones.
  • Simplify navigation: Organize products with clear categories, filters (e.g., brand, price), and robust search functionality.

Design High-Converting Product Pages

  • Use high-resolution images, 360-degree product views, and videos showcasing household items in use.
  • Craft benefit-driven, concise product descriptions with targeted keywords.
  • Display authentic customer reviews and ratings to build trust.
  • Clear call-to-action buttons like “Add to Cart” and “Buy Now” must be prominent and accessible.

Streamline Checkout

Implement multiple payment options (credit cards, PayPal, Apple Pay), enable guest checkout, and communicate transparent shipping and return policies to reduce abandonment rates.

4. Leverage Social Media Platforms to Expand Reach and Build Customer Relationships

Social media channels are powerful tools for engagement, brand awareness, and social proof.

Select Optimal Social Networks

  • Instagram & Pinterest: Perfect for visual storytelling and product inspiration with high-quality photography and lifestyle imagery.
  • Facebook: Excellent for community-building groups and sharing educational posts.
  • TikTok: Capitalize on viral short videos demonstrating product use or home hacks, especially for younger demographics.

Maintain a Consistent, Targeted Content Calendar

Schedule daily posts including new product features, customer testimonials, flash sales, and behind-the-scenes content to sustain engagement and encourage shares.

Collaborate with Influencers

Partner with micro and macro influencers specializing in home, lifestyle, or eco-friendly niches. Influencers provide authentic content and targeted audience access that enhances brand credibility and sales conversions.


5. Deploy Data-Driven Paid Advertising Campaigns with Laser-Focused Targeting

Paid ads accelerate visibility and conversions when expertly managed.

Invest in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Use Google Ads to bid on transactional and high-intent keywords related to household items. Employ Google Shopping ads to display product images and prices within search results, increasing purchase likelihood.

Execute Social Media Paid Campaigns

Launch targeted Facebook and Instagram Ads that retarget visitors, use lookalike audiences, or promote special offers. Carousel ads showcasing multiple products typically yield higher engagement and conversions.

Utilize Retargeting to Close Sales

Many shoppers visit multiple times before buying. Employ retargeting pixels to surface reminder ads for abandoned carts or previously viewed products, increasing conversion rates.


6. Implement High-Converting Email Marketing Campaigns

Email marketing remains one of the highest ROI channels.

Develop Segmented Email Lists

Segment customers based on demographics, browsing history, and purchase patterns to deliver hyper-relevant product recommendations and offers.

Automate Drip Campaigns

Use automated workflows for welcome emails, abandoned cart reminders, and re-engagement sequences to nurture leads and encourage repeat purchases.

Personalize Content

Incorporate dynamic fields for customer names, recommended products based on past purchases, and exclusive discounts to deepen customer connection and maximize conversions.


7. Leverage Analytics and Continuous Optimization for Maximum ROI

Data analysis ensures your digital marketing strategies remain effective and adaptive.

Monitor Critical KPIs

Track conversion rate, average order value (AOV), customer acquisition cost (CAC), return on ad spend (ROAS), and bounce rate using platforms like Google Analytics and social media insights.

Conduct A/B Testing

Continuously test landing pages, ad creatives, CTAs, and email subject lines to identify highest-performing variations and incrementally improve results.

8. Build Strong Brand Trust and Foster Customer Loyalty

Repeat purchases drive sustainable growth in household items e-commerce.

Cultivate a Relatable Brand Personality

Use authentic storytelling and engagement on social and email channels to build a trustworthy brand voice that resonates with your audience.

Encourage and Showcase Customer Reviews

Display verified reviews and user-generated content prominently. Positive social proof greatly influences online purchase decisions.

Implement Loyalty Programs

Introduce point rewards, exclusive discounts, or early access to new products to incentivize repeat buying and increase customer lifetime value.


9. Embrace Emerging Technologies and Current E-commerce Trends

Staying ahead with innovation differentiates brands.

Optimize for Voice Search

Tailor product descriptions and FAQs for voice assistant queries as voice commerce grows, especially for simple household products.

Use AR/VR for Product Visualization

Augmented reality apps allow consumers to virtually position furniture or decor items, reducing purchase hesitation and returns.

Integrate Chatbots and AI for Customer Service

Provide instant, personalized assistance with AI chatbots that can guide users through product selection, answer FAQs, and track orders.


10. Expand Sales Channels and Foster Strategic Partnerships

Maximize revenue by diversifying beyond owned digital channels.

Sell on Online Marketplaces

List products on Amazon, eBay, and specialty marketplaces to increase brand visibility and incremental sales.

Collaborate with Complementary Brands

Co-create bundles or cross-promotions with non-competing household goods companies for mutual growth.

Participate in Offline Events and Community Engagement

Sponsor or attend trade shows, expos, or local events to boost brand awareness and build trust through face-to-face interaction.
